Element Symbol Atomic Number # of protons # of electrons Atomic Mass Rounded … WebMay 10, 2024 · The atomic number, or number of protons, is found on the Periodic Table. The atomic mass, also found on the Periodic Table, is the weighted average of all the isotopes of the element. If no isotope is identified, the atomic mass can be rounded to the nearest whole number and used to find the average number of neutrons. WebMar 11, 2024 · Locate atomic mass on the periodic table. Most standard periodic tables list the relative atomic masses (atomic weights) of each element. This is almost always written as a number at the bottom of the element's square on the table, under its one or two letter chemical symbol. WebMay 16, 2024 · The mass number is the sum of protons and neutrons. The atomic mass is the weighted average of the masses of individual elements weighted by abundance. The atomic mass of bromine is 79.9.
